Russell Wilson Gives Badgers New Dimension to Already Powerful Offense

September 9, 2011 By paulmbanks

Wisconsin quarterback Russell Wilson was named Big Ten Offensive Player of the Week following his league debut with the Badgers, in which he completed 10 of 13 passes for 255 yards and a pair of touchdowns while running for 62 yards and another score- an exciting 46 yard scramble. Three Wisconsin Badgers on the Maxwell Award Watch List

July 5, 2011 By paulmbanks

Wisconsin Badgers RB Montee Ball, RB James White (pictured above) and QB Russell Wilson have all been named to the 65-man watch list for the Maxwell Award, given annually to the nation’s best college football player. Ball and White were integral parts of the Badgers' three-headed rushing attack in 2010 while combining for 2048 rushing yards and 32 touchdowns.
